### Vitamins and Supplements for Lowering Cholesterol: A Comprehensive Guide

High cholesterol levels can significantly increase the risk of cardiovascular diseases, including heart attacks and strokes. While lifestyle changes such as diet and exercise play crucial roles in managing cholesterol levels, certain vitamins and supplements can also be beneficial. This article provides an in-depth look at the vitamins and supplements that may help lower cholesterol and improve overall heart health.

---

### Understanding Cholesterol

Cholesterol is a waxy substance found in every cell of the body and is essential for producing hormones, vitamin D, and bile acids that help digest fat. Cholesterol travels through the bloodstream in two main forms:

1. **Low-Density Lipoprotein (LDL)**: Often referred to as "bad" cholesterol, high levels of LDL can lead to plaque buildup in the arteries, increasing the risk of heart disease.

2. **High-Density Lipoprotein (HDL)**: Known as "good" cholesterol, HDL helps remove LDL cholesterol from the bloodstream, transporting it to the liver for excretion.

### Vitamins and Supplements for Lowering Cholesterol

#### 1. **Omega-3 Fatty Acids**

- **Sources**: Fish oil, flaxseed oil, chia seeds, and walnuts.
- **Mechanism**: Omega-3 fatty acids are known to lower triglycerides, a type of fat in the blood, and can increase HDL cholesterol levels. They also have anti-inflammatory properties, which can help improve heart health.
- **Recommended Dosage**: 1,000 to 4,000 mg per day, depending on individual needs and health status.

#### 2. **Soluble Fiber**

- **Sources**: Psyllium husk, oats, barley, beans, lentils, fruits, and vegetables.
- **Mechanism**: Soluble fiber binds to cholesterol in the digestive system, helping to remove it from the body. This can lower LDL cholesterol levels.
- **Recommended Dosage**: Aim for at least 5 to 10 grams of soluble fiber daily from supplements like psyllium or through dietary sources.

#### 3. **Plant Sterols and Stanols**

- **Sources**: Fortified foods (such as margarine, orange juice, and yogurt) and supplements.
- **Mechanism**: These compounds resemble cholesterol and compete with it for absorption in the intestines, effectively lowering LDL cholesterol levels.
- **Recommended Dosage**: 2 grams per day, taken in divided doses, to see a significant impact on cholesterol levels.

#### 4. **Niacin (Vitamin B3)**

- **Sources**: Meat, fish, poultry, whole grains, and supplements.
- **Mechanism**: Niacin can increase HDL cholesterol and lower LDL cholesterol and triglycerides. However, high doses can lead to side effects, including flushing and liver toxicity.
- **Recommended Dosage**: Consult with a healthcare provider, as doses for cholesterol management can range from 1,000 to 2,000 mg per day.

#### 5. **Red Yeast Rice**

- **Sources**: Fermented rice that contains monacolin K, which is similar to the active ingredient in statin medications.
- **Mechanism**: Red yeast rice has been shown to effectively lower LDL cholesterol levels. It works by inhibiting cholesterol synthesis in the liver.
- **Recommended Dosage**: 1,200 to 2,400 mg per day, but it should be taken under medical supervision due to potential side effects.

#### 6. **Coenzyme Q10 (CoQ10)**

- **Sources**: Organ meats, fatty fish, and whole grains; available as a supplement.
- **Mechanism**: CoQ10 is an antioxidant that may help improve heart health, particularly in individuals taking statin medications, which can lower natural levels of CoQ10 in the body.
- **Recommended Dosage**: 100 to 200 mg per day, especially for those on statins.

#### 7. **Fiber Supplements**

- **Sources**: Psyllium husk, methylcellulose, or other fiber supplements.
- **Mechanism**: Fiber supplements can help lower LDL cholesterol levels and improve overall digestion.
- **Recommended Dosage**: Follow the product instructions, usually around 5 to 10 grams of soluble fiber per day.

#### 8. **Curcumin**

- **Sources**: Turmeric; available in supplement form.
- **Mechanism**: Curcumin has anti-inflammatory and antioxidant properties, which can help improve lipid profiles and reduce LDL cholesterol.
- **Recommended Dosage**: 500 to 1,000 mg of curcumin extract per day.

### Lifestyle Changes to Complement Supplements

While vitamins and supplements can play a supportive role in managing cholesterol levels, lifestyle changes are crucial for achieving optimal results:

1. **Adopt a Heart-Healthy Diet**:
- Focus on whole foods, including f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ean proteins, and healthy fats. Limit saturated and trans fats, found in processed foods and fatty meats.

2. **Increase Physical Activity**:
- A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ate aerobic activity or 75 minutes of vigorous activity each week. Regular exercise can help raise HDL cholesterol and lower LDL cholesterol.

3. **Maintain a Healthy Weight**:
- Losing even a small percentage of body weight can improve cholesterol levels and overall heart health.

4. **Limit Alcohol Consumption**:
- If you drink alcohol, do so in moderation. Excessive alcohol can raise cholesterol levels and lead to other health issues.

5. **Quit Smoking**:
- Stopping smoking improves HDL cholesterol levels and benefits overall heart health.

---

### Monitoring and Consultation

Before starting any new vitamin or supplement regimen, it is essential to:

- **Consult with a Healthcare Provider**: Discuss your current health status, existing medications, and any conditions that may affect cholesterol management. This is particularly important for those considering high doses of niacin, red yeast rice, or any supplement that may interact with medications.

- **Regular Testing**: Monitor cholesterol levels through regular blood tests to track progress and make necessary adjustments to your diet, exercise, and supplement regimen.

---

### Conclusion

Managing cholesterol levels is crucial for maintaining heart health, and while lifestyle changes remain the cornerstone of prevention and treatment, certain vitamins and supplements can provide valuable support. Omega-3 fatty acids, soluble fiber, plant sterols, niacin, red yeast rice, CoQ10, fiber supplements, and curcumin may help lower LDL cholesterol and improve HDL cholesterol levels. Always consult with a healthcare provider before initiating new supplements, and consider them as part of a comprehensive approach to heart health that includes diet, exercise, and regular monitoring.
